Volunteer Screening and Waivers for Public Events
Our emerging museum (not yet open) is planning to participate in several community events in 2025, including farm markets, parades, kids' festivals, etc. What level of background check/screening would you recommend for volunteers, and would you say we ought to require volunteers to sign waivers?
If you have any examples, screening tools, or partnerships (e.g., with schools for background checks), I’d appreciate any insights you can share.
